I am the LORD your God, which brought you forth out of the land of Egypt, that ye should not be their bondmen; and I have broken the bands of your yoke, and made you go upright.

Bible References

I am

Leviticus 25:38
I am Jehovah your God, who brought you forth out of the land of Egypt, to give you the land of Canaan, to be your God.
Exodus 20:2
I am Jehovah thy God, who have brought thee out of the land of Egypt, out of the house of bondage.
Psalm 81:6
I removed his shoulder from the burden; his hands were freed from the basket.
1 Corinthians 6:19
Do ye not know that your body is the temple of the Holy Spirit which is in you, which ye have of God; and ye are not your own?

And i have

Psalm 116:16
Yea, Jehovah! for I am thy servant; I am thy servant, the son of thy handmaid: thou hast loosed my bonds.
Isaiah 51:23
and I will put it into the hand of them that afflict thee; who have said to thy soul, Bow down, that we may go over; and thou hast laid thy body as the ground, and as the street to them that went over.
Jeremiah 2:20
For of old thou hast broken thy yoke, and burst thy bands; and thou saidst, I will not serve. For upon every high hill, and under every green tree, thou bowest down, playing the harlot.
Ezekiel 34:27
And the tree of the field shall yield its fruit, and the earth shall yield its increase; and they shall be in safety in their land, and shall know that I am Jehovah, when I have broken the bands of their yoke and delivered them out of the hand of those that kept them in servitude.
